> right, that's for a single screen. but can the desktop origin ever be
> non-zero? Can you have layout where the first screen goes from say -1024..0
> and the second from 0..1204?

I believe that could happen in this kind of config, for example:

Screen "screen1" -1024 0
Screen "screen2" RightOf "screen1"

I think it might also happen if you did:

Screen "screen1"
Screen "screen2" LeftOf "screen1"

I also don't think there's anything forcing screens to be contiguous. In
general I believe the config parser gives you plenty of rope to shoot
yourself in the foot.
